WBCHSE Declares Class Twelve board examination results for 2026 as the West Bengal Council of Higher Secondary Education officially published the much-awaited scores for students across the state. According to officials, a total of 64 students secured positions in the top 10 merit list, reflecting strong academic performances in this year’s Higher Secondary examinations.
